I've got to admit that my music collection is pretty small, even more so when it comes to Japanese music. I absolutely love Shiina Ringo and Tokyo Jihen, though. school food punishment's EPs from before they began releasing full-lenghth albums are also all-time favourites of mine. Other than that, there's only a couple albums by daoko, Sayonara Ponytail, Yakushimaru Etsuko and siraph (who have only released one EP so far, but remind me so much of school food punishment).

I guess I'm a sucker for the more poppy stuff. I should probably check that list in the opening post since I usually struggle discovering new music on my own...
